Goffstown library board maps outdoor-space redesign, building improvements

Library Board of Trustees · Meeting of July 15, 2026

NH GOFFSTOWN — Goffstown library board advances outdoor redesign amid trust-fund ambiguity. Vice Chair Jordan Evans and members Jessica Caron, Elizabeth Jipson, Kathy Coughlin, and David Banach voted four to one, with one abstention, to accept June minutes. Director Patt Penick received authorization to request DPW proposals for outdoor-space drainage infrastructure, additional parking spaces, and water-electricity sleeves ahead of tentatively scheduled September paving.

The board deferred to the next meeting a proposal to add a third check signatory to expedite payment processing and will investigate historical restrictions on library trust funds dating to 1910.
